Expression Of KLF4 In Acute Myeloid Leukemia And Its Potential Clinical Significance

Objectives To detect the expression of KLF4 in patients with acute myeloid leukemia (AML) and analyze its potential clinical significance.Methods Real—time fluorescence quantitative reverse transcription polymerase chain reaction (RT—PCR)was used to examine KLF4 expression in bone marrow mononuclear cells (BMMC) of 87cases of AML including 39 cases in acute phase,40 cases in remission phase.8 cases in relapse phase ,15 healthy controls.Then,flow cytometry,bone marrow smear and automated hematology analyzer were used to analyze the relationship between the KLF4 expression and blast cell counts in the bone marrow,peripheral white blood cell (WBC) counts,CD34 in blast cells,cytogenetic aberrations。Results The 1evel of KLF4 expression in patients with AML in acute phase(0.434±0.261),in remission phase (0.662±0.395)and that in relapse phase (0.196±0.136)were lower than that in healthy control (1.211±0.277) P < 0.01 , respectively.In groups of high BMMC and abnormal CD34% ,expression of KLF4 were lower than that in groups of normal counts P<0.01. Moreover, a significant difference in KLF4 gene expression was obtained between the high risk group and the low-intermediate risk group (0.272±0.191 versus 0.562±0.323), P<0.01. In addition, a relationship between KLF4 expression of initial white blood cell (WBC) was clearly demonstrated by a statistical analysis. Conclusions The expression of KLF4 gene is decreased in AML patients but restored in AML CR cases.and there is statistical difference between benign and CR.Our results indicate that AML may be correlated with down—regulation or loss of KLF4 expression.KLF4 gene might be used as a marker for diagnosis and target of therapy in myeloblastic leukemia.
